localisation actuelle:Maison > Articles techniques > cadre php > PensezPHP

  • Parlons de la façon d'écrire des classes d'outils thinkphp
    Parlons de la façon d'écrire des classes d'outils thinkphp
    thinkphp est un framework PHP très simple à utiliser et populaire. Son émergence simplifie beaucoup de travail pour les développeurs et améliore l'efficacité du développement. Dans le processus d'utilisation du framework thinkphp, nous utilisons souvent diverses classes d'outils, alors comment écrire des classes d'outils thinkphp ? 1. Créer des classes d'outils. L'écriture de classes d'outils dans thinkphp est très simple. Créez un dossier App/Lib/Util, puis créez un nouveau fichier Util.class.php sous le dossier.
    PensezPHP 797 2023-04-13 18:11:19
  • Comment thinkphp traite les requêtes inter-domaines
    Comment thinkphp traite les requêtes inter-domaines
    1. Classe Header Dans le framework thinkphp, vous pouvez utiliser la classe Header pour définir l'en-tête de réponse afin de réaliser la fonction de requête inter-domaines. La méthode spécifique consiste à ajouter le code suivant à la méthode du contrôleur : header("Access-Control-Allow-Origin: *"); header("Access-Control-Allow-Headers: Origin, X-Requested-With, Content- Tapez , Accepter") ; parmi eux, la première ligne de code indique
    PensezPHP 3452 2023-04-13 16:22:23
  • Parlons des vulnérabilités de sécurité de ThinkPHP5
    Parlons des vulnérabilités de sécurité de ThinkPHP5
    ThinkPHP est l'un des frameworks PHP les plus populaires. Cependant, récemment, certaines voix ont affirmé que ThinkPHP5 présentait des failles de sécurité, en particulier dans les modules. Ces voix ont attiré une large attention et de nombreuses discussions. Cependant, l'équipe ThinkPHP a répondu à ces affirmations en déclarant qu'elles étaient inexactes. En fait, il n'y a aucune vulnérabilité au niveau du module dans ThinkPHP5. C’est une bonne nouvelle car cela signifie que nous n’avons pas à nous soucier d’éventuelles attaques de sécurité lors de l’utilisation de ThinkPHP5. Pour mieux comprendre Thin
    PensezPHP 1329 2023-04-12 09:37:06
  • Comment compléter des requêtes inter-domaines dans thinkphp
    Comment compléter des requêtes inter-domaines dans thinkphp
    Avec la popularité du développement front-end et back-end séparés, les requêtes inter-domaines sont devenues une exigence de plus en plus courante. Lors du développement à l'aide du framework thinkphp, comment implémenter des méthodes de contrôleur d'arrière-plan de requêtes inter-domaines ? Cet article explique comment utiliser la classe Header et les bibliothèques tierces fournies avec le framework thinkphp pour traiter des requêtes inter-domaines. 1. Classe Header Dans le framework thinkphp, vous pouvez utiliser la classe Header pour définir l'en-tête de réponse afin de réaliser la fonction de requête inter-domaines. La méthode spécifique consiste à ajouter le code suivant dans la méthode du contrôleur : ```heade
    PensezPHP 1154 2023-04-12 09:35:35
  • Analyse des raisons et solutions du rapport d'erreurs du formulaire de soumission thinkPHP5
    Analyse des raisons et solutions du rapport d'erreurs du formulaire de soumission thinkPHP5
    ThinkPHP5 est un framework d'application Web open source basé sur PHP. Son concept de conception est simple, intuitif et flexible. Cependant, vous pouvez rencontrer des problèmes et des erreurs lors du développement à l'aide du framework ThinkPHP5. Parmi eux, les erreurs lors de la soumission des formulaires sont l’un des problèmes courants. Cet article présentera les raisons et les solutions aux erreurs dans le formulaire de soumission ThinkPHP5. 1. Cause de l'erreur Dans ThinkPHP5, vous pouvez utiliser la méthode post pour soumettre les données du formulaire, ou vous pouvez utiliser d'autres méthodes telles que put et delete.
    PensezPHP 1152 2023-04-11 16:11:35
  • Une brève analyse pour savoir si ThinkPHP peut être installé sur un hôte virtuel
    Une brève analyse pour savoir si ThinkPHP peut être installé sur un hôte virtuel
    Avec le développement d’Internet, de plus en plus de personnes s’intéressent au développement et au déploiement d’applications Web. Différents frameworks d'applications Web offrent différentes solutions et outils, et l'un des frameworks les plus populaires et les plus utilisés est ThinkPHP. Cependant, pour les débutants ou les développeurs sans serveur, ils peuvent être confrontés à une question : est-il possible d'installer ThinkPHP sur un hôte virtuel ? Afin de répondre à cette question, nous devons analyser les aspects suivants : 1. Qu'est-ce qu'un hôte virtuel ? L'hébergement virtuel fait référence à la division d'un serveur en
    PensezPHP 697 2023-04-11 15:11:17
  • Comment cliquer sur un bouton pour supprimer dans thinkphp
    Comment cliquer sur un bouton pour supprimer dans thinkphp
    Ces dernières années, avec la popularisation d'Internet, l'échelle de construction de sites Web est devenue de plus en plus grande et la technologie de développement Web est devenue de plus en plus mature. Parmi eux, le framework ThinkPHP est largement apprécié pour son efficacité, sa stabilité et sa facilité de développement. Cependant, avec l'augmentation des besoins des entreprises, lors du développement à l'aide du framework ThinkPHP, les opérations impliquant l'ajout, la suppression, la modification et l'interrogation de données sont progressivement devenues l'une des exigences courantes du développement. En développement, les opérations de suppression peuvent être considérées comme l’un des scénarios qui apparaissent en grand nombre. Bien que ThinkPHP propose de nombreuses méthodes de suppression, il est souvent nécessaire de
    PensezPHP 674 2023-04-11 15:12:26
  • Comment thinkphp définit la vérification de session sur chaque page
    Comment thinkphp définit la vérification de session sur chaque page
    Avec le développement rapide d'Internet, les développeurs explorent constamment de nouvelles technologies et de nouveaux frameworks, et l'un des frameworks les plus populaires est thinkphp. thinkphp est un framework PHP efficace, rapide et performant qui peut considérablement améliorer l'efficacité pendant le processus de développement et qui présente également une bonne évolutivité et une bonne ouverture. Dans le framework thinkphp, la session est un élément indispensable, notamment dans la vérification de la connexion des utilisateurs et l'authentification de l'identité. Cet article explique comment configurer la vérification de session sur chaque page. un
    PensezPHP 992 2023-04-11 15:13:04
  • Comment implémenter le saut dans le contrôleur dans thinkphp (trois méthodes)
    Comment implémenter le saut dans le contrôleur dans thinkphp (trois méthodes)
    thinkphp est un framework PHP open source basé sur l'architecture MVC. Il utilise une approche légère pour améliorer l'efficacité du développement et du fonctionnement des applications Web. Parmi eux, le contrôleur est la partie la plus essentielle du framework. Une bonne maîtrise du contrôleur peut rendre le développement plus efficace. Le saut dans le contrôleur est une fonction très importante dans le framework thinkphp. Le saut dans le contrôleur peut nous aider à passer rapidement d'un contrôleur ou d'une méthode de fonctionnement à l'autre. Les sauts au sein du contrôleur peuvent être réalisés des manières suivantes : 1. Utiliser la redirection
    PensezPHP 1406 2023-04-11 15:13:54
  • Comment obtenir les paramètres de requête GET et POST dans ThinkPHP
    Comment obtenir les paramètres de requête GET et POST dans ThinkPHP
    ThinkPHP est un framework de développement PHP open source qui fournit une solution simple, rapide et efficace pour le développement d'applications Web. Dans ce cadre, il est courant d'utiliser les requêtes GET et POST pour transmettre des paramètres. Cet article explique comment obtenir les paramètres de requête GET et POST dans le framework ThinkPHP. 1. Obtenir les paramètres de la requête GET Dans ThinkPHP, utilisez la fonction input() pour obtenir les paramètres de la requête GET. Le premier paramètre de la fonction input() est le nom du paramètre et le deuxième paramètre est la valeur par défaut.
    PensezPHP 2717 2023-04-11 15:14:37
  • Solution au problème selon lequel les données ThinkPHP 5 ne peuvent pas être enregistrées après la mise à jour
    Solution au problème selon lequel les données ThinkPHP 5 ne peuvent pas être enregistrées après la mise à jour
    Solution au problème selon lequel les données ThinkPHP 5 ne peuvent pas être enregistrées après la mise à jour. Lors de l'utilisation de ThinkPHP 5, lorsque nous devons mettre à jour une certaine donnée dans la base de données, nous utilisons généralement la fonction $model->save() pour enregistrer les données. Cependant, dans certains cas, nous pouvons rencontrer le message d'erreur suivant : Les données ne peuvent pas être enregistrées après la mise à jour. Que faire dans cette situation ? Cet article vous présentera plusieurs solutions possibles. Méthode 1 : Vérifiez si les données ont été mises à jour à l'aide de la fonction $model->save()
    PensezPHP 1097 2023-04-11 15:17:10
  • Parlons de l'importance des paramètres dans les noms de méthodes thinkphp
    Parlons de l'importance des paramètres dans les noms de méthodes thinkphp
    ThinkPHP est un framework PHP largement utilisé. Il fournit des fonctionnalités riches et des outils pratiques, rendant le développement d'applications Web plus facile et plus efficace. Au cours du processus de développement, nous devons souvent utiliser des méthodes pour implémenter différentes fonctions. Dans ThinkPHP, les paramètres dans les noms de méthodes ont une signification importante, et cet article l'explorera en profondeur. Une méthode est un bloc de code réutilisable qui effectue une tâche spécifique. Dans ThinkPHP, vous pouvez accomplir diverses tâches en utilisant les nombreuses méthodes fournies par le framework. Ces méthodes contiennent souvent des paramètres qui
    PensezPHP 688 2023-04-11 15:18:41
  • Compréhension approfondie de la méthode xml_encode de ThinkPHP
    Compréhension approfondie de la méthode xml_encode de ThinkPHP
    Titre : Compréhension approfondie de la méthode xml_encode de ThinkPHP Lors du développement à l'aide du framework ThinkPHP, nous avons souvent besoin de convertir des données au format XML pour la transmission ou le stockage. ThinkPHP fournit une fonction xml_encode très pratique, qui peut facilement convertir des tableaux et des objets en chaînes au format XML. Cet article fournira une compréhension approfondie du principe d'implémentation et des techniques d'utilisation de cette fonction du point de vue du code source. 1. Définition de la fonction xml_encodexm
    PensezPHP 643 2023-04-11 15:19:37
  • Une brève analyse de la façon de configurer thinkphp dans le panneau Pagoda
    Une brève analyse de la façon de configurer thinkphp dans le panneau Pagoda
    Comment configurer thinkphp dans Pagoda Avec les progrès de l'industrie informatique, la construction et le développement de sites Web ont attiré de plus en plus l'attention du public. L'un des frameworks de développement les plus populaires est thinkphp développé par PHP. Il est largement utilisé dans la construction de divers sites Web, tels que les sites Web officiels, le commerce électronique, les gadgets, etc. L'installation de thinkphp nécessite une série de paramètres et de configurations. Cet article vous présentera comment utiliser le panneau Pagoda pour configurer thinkphp. 1. Exigences environnementales Avant de commencer à installer thinkphp, vous devez vous assurer qu'il est installé sur votre serveur.
    PensezPHP 2641 2023-04-11 15:20:42
  • Explication détaillée de la façon dont thinkPHP appelle les vues
    Explication détaillée de la façon dont thinkPHP appelle les vues
    ThinkPHP est un framework MVC basé sur PHP. Il utilise le modèle de conception MVC pour séparer la logique métier et les opérations de données, facilitant ainsi le développement et la maintenance. Dans ThinkPHP, la vue est la couche View dans MVC, qui est utilisée pour afficher les données aux utilisateurs et est découplée du contrôleur (Controller) et du modèle (Model). Ci-dessous, nous apprendrons en détail comment appeler la vue. 1. Créer une vue Dans ThinkPHP, nous pouvons appeler la vue via le contrôleur (Controller) (
    PensezPHP 1342 2023-04-11 15:21:24

Recommandations d'outils

Code de contact du formulaire de message d'entreprise jQuery

Le code de contact du formulaire de message d'entreprise jQuery est un formulaire de message d'entreprise simple et pratique et le code de la page d'introduction contactez-nous.

Effets de lecture de boîte à musique HTML5 MP3

L'effet spécial de lecture de boîte à musique HTML5 MP3 est un lecteur de musique MP3 basé sur HTML5 + CSS3 pour créer de jolies émoticônes de boîte à musique et cliquer sur le bouton de commutation.

Effets spéciaux du menu de navigation d'animation de particules cool HTML5

L'effet de menu de navigation d'animation de particules cool HTML5 est un effet spécial qui change de couleur lorsque le menu de navigation est survolé par la souris.

Code d'édition par glisser-déposer du formulaire visuel jQuery

Le code d'édition par glisser-déposer du formulaire visuel jQuery est un formulaire visuel basé sur jQuery et le framework bootstrap.

Modèle Web de fournisseur de fruits et légumes biologiques Bootstrap5

Un modèle Web de fournisseur de fruits et légumes biologiques-Bootstrap5
Modèle d'amorçage
2023-02-03

Modèle de page Web réactive de gestion d'arrière-plan d'informations de données multifonctionnelles Bootstrap3-Novus

Modèle de page Web réactive de gestion d'arrière-plan d'informations de données multifonctionnelles Bootstrap3-Novus
modèle de back-end
2023-02-02

Modèle de page Web de plate-forme de services de ressources immobilières Bootstrap5

Modèle de page Web de plate-forme de services de ressources immobilières Bootstrap5
Modèle d'amorçage
2023-02-02

Modèle Web d'informations de CV simples Bootstrap4

Modèle Web d'informations de CV simples Bootstrap4
Modèle d'amorçage
2023-02-02

Matériau vectoriel d'éléments d'été mignons (EPS+PNG)

Il s'agit d'un joli matériau vectoriel d'éléments d'été, comprenant le soleil, un chapeau de soleil, un cocotier, un bikini, un avion, une pastèque, une crème glacée, une boisson fraîche, une bouée, des tongs, un ananas, une conque, une coquille, une étoile de mer, un crabe. , Citrons, crème solaire, lunettes de soleil, etc., le matériel est fourni aux formats EPS et PNG, y compris des aperçus JPG.
Matériau PNG
2024-05-09

Matériel vectoriel de quatre badges de graduation rouges 2023 (AI+EPS+PNG)

Il s'agit d'un matériau vectoriel de badge de remise des diplômes rouge 2023, quatre au total, disponible aux formats AI, EPS et PNG, y compris l'aperçu JPG.
Matériau PNG
2024-02-29

Oiseau chantant et chariot rempli de fleurs design matériel vectoriel de bannière de printemps (AI + EPS)

Il s'agit d'un matériau vectoriel de bannière printanière conçu avec des oiseaux chanteurs et un chariot rempli de fleurs. Il est disponible aux formats AI et EPS, y compris l'aperçu JPG.
image de bannière
2024-02-29

Matériau vectoriel de chapeau de graduation doré (EPS+PNG)

Il s'agit d'un matériau vectoriel de casquette de graduation dorée, disponible aux formats EPS et PNG, y compris l'aperçu JPG.
Matériau PNG
2024-02-27

Modèle de site Web d'entreprise de services de nettoyage et de réparation de décoration intérieure

Le modèle de site Web d'entreprise de services de nettoyage et d'entretien de décoration d'intérieur est un modèle de site Web à télécharger adapté aux sites Web promotionnels qui proposent des services de décoration, de nettoyage, d'entretien et d'autres organisations de services. Astuce : Ce modèle appelle la bibliothèque de polices Google et la page peut s'ouvrir lentement.
Modèle frontal
2024-05-09

Modèle de page de guide de CV personnel aux couleurs fraîches

Le modèle de page de guide de CV de candidature personnelle de correspondance de couleurs fraîches est un téléchargement de modèle Web de page de guide d'affichage de travail de CV de recherche d'emploi personnel adapté au style de correspondance de couleurs fraîches. Astuce : Ce modèle appelle la bibliothèque de polices Google et la page peut s'ouvrir lentement.
Modèle frontal
2024-02-29

Modèle Web de CV de travail créatif de concepteur

Le modèle Web de CV de travail créatif de concepteur est un modèle Web téléchargeable pour l'affichage de CV personnels adapté à divers postes de concepteur. Astuce : Ce modèle appelle la bibliothèque de polices Google et la page peut s'ouvrir lentement.
Modèle frontal
2024-02-28

Modèle de site Web d'entreprise de construction d'ingénierie moderne

Le modèle de site Web d'entreprise d'ingénierie et de construction moderne est un modèle de site Web téléchargeable adapté à la promotion du secteur des services d'ingénierie et de construction. Astuce : Ce modèle appelle la bibliothèque de polices Google et la page peut s'ouvrir lentement.
Modèle frontal
2024-02-28